    Default SMS problem with T630

    After upgrading my T610 to new T630, I successfully pair it with my mac and able to isync it. I was able to type in SMS in my address book and assume it was send out.
    However this is the problem I need help: the SMS I sended out didn't received by other party niether making a call from my address book. I am at lost on what happen, I have deleted the T610 bluetooth connection settings, however I do still see a remnants of the T610 still appears on the bluetooth file exchanges but can't delete them for unknown reasons.

    Anyone has same experience before?

    I also see my old t68 aside from the z600 on the devices when I browse device, assuming device category is set to all categories. Just make sure your current mobile is set to favorite device by clicking add favorites or you could remove your old mobile by click 'remove from favorites'

    Still I think this should not affect why you can't send SMS thru your address book. Just make sure you only got one device to make sure no conflicts occurs, goto System Preference > Hardware > Bluetooh > Devices to check if there's no other paired device aside from your t630.

    BTW do you use a bluetooth dongle? If you do, try using a different one.

    Add Address Book support for the Sony Ericsson T630
    Wed, Feb 18 '04 at 11:15AM • from: Anonymous
    *
    So I got one of those new fangled Sony Ericsson T630's... but when I tried the Bluetooth dialing and SMS features in Apple's Address Book.app, I was disappointed they didn't work. Well it turns out the fix is pretty easy and involves a one item addition to a plist file inside the application bundle. I'm using Panther.
    Quit and backup your Address Book app... bla bla bla ...
    Control click on the Address Book app, select Show Package Contents, then navigate to Contents -> Resources.
    Control click on Telephony.bundle, Show Package Contents, then navigate to Contents -> Resources
    Open ABDeviceCommandSets.plist with Property List Editor (or a text editor to change the XML in a more primitive way)
    Find this array in the ABDeviceCommandSets.plist: Root -> 1 -> ABDeviceModelStrings ... you should see two string entries here, T610 and Z600. Add another string entry with the value T630. Save and quit
    Now relaunch Address book. SMS and dialing should now work with your T630

    just tried it. strangely, T630 is already on my list. i guess after the 10.3.4 update, it is now part of their standard listing already.
